3D Mark Vantage

Considering that a single HD6770 is £100, so two are £200, and the HD6870X2 is £300, the performance seems very linear relative to the price. However if you look down to the bottom of the graph you can see that two HD6870s, current about £120 each, are quite a bit ahead.

3D Mark 11

The Crossfire scaling really shines in 3D Mark 11. Performance isn’t fantastic but for such ageing architecture the IceQ does all right.
